Independent Grading Of Fancy Diamonds
Coloured diamonds (or what jewellers call "fancy diamonds") are graded by the GIA in much the same way as all other diamonds but with a particular focus on the intensity and vivacity of colour.
The GIA system for colour-grading fancy diamonds is designed to accommodate the fact that not all coloured diamonds have the same depth of colour. For example, yellow diamonds occur in a wide range of saturations, while blue diamonds do not.
Compared to fancy yellows and browns, diamonds with a noticeable hint of any other hue are considerably more rare. Even in light tones and weak saturation, as long as they show colour in the face-up position, they qualify as fancy colours.
Red, green, and blue diamonds in dark tones and moderate saturations are extremely rare.
